Título: Land and poverty: the role of soil fertility and vegetation quality in poverty reduction
Fuente: Environment and Development Economics. v.25, n.4. Beijer Institute of Ecological Economics; Royal Swedish Academy of Sciences
Páginas: pp. 315-333
Año: aug. 2020
Resumen: The debate on the land-poverty nexus is inconclusive, with past research unable to identify the causal dynamics. We use a unique global panel dataset that links survey and census derived poverty data with measures of land ecosystems at the subnational level. Rainfall is used to overcome the endogeneity in the land-poverty relationship in an instrumental variable approach. This is the first global study using quasi-experimental methods to uncover the degree to which land improvements matter for poverty reduction. We draw three main conclusions. First, land improvements are important for poverty reduction in rural areas and particularly so for Sub-Saharan Africa. Second, land improvements are pro-poor: poorer areas see larger poverty alleviation effects due to improvements in land. Finally, irrigation plays a major role in breaking the link between bad weather and negative impacts on the poor through reduced vegetation growth and soil fertility.

Título: The multifaceted relationship between environmental risks and poverty: new insights from Vietnam
Fuente: Environment and Development Economics. v.23, n.3. Beijer Institute of Ecological Economics; Royal Swedish Academy of Sciences
Páginas: pp. 298-327
Año: jun. 2018
Resumen: Despite complex interlinkages, insights into the multifaceted relationship between environmental risks and poverty can be gained through an analysis of different risks across space, time and scale within a single context using consistent methods. Combining geo-spatial data on eight environmental risks and household survey data from 2010-2014 for the case study of Vietnam, this paper shows: (i) at the district level, the incidence of poverty is higher in high risk areas, (ii) at the household level, poorer households face higher environmental risks, (iii) for some risks the relationship with household-level consumption varies between rural and urban areas, and (iv) environmental risks explain consumption differences between households, but less so changes over time. While altogether these analyses cannot establish a causal relationship between environmental risks and poverty, they do indicate that Vietnam’s poor are disproportionally exposed. Given growing pressures due to climate change, addressing such risks should be a focus of poverty reduction efforts.

Título: Disaster risk, climate change, and poverty: assessing the global exposure of poor people to floods and droughts
Fuente: Environment and Development Economics. v.23, n.3. Beijer Institute of Ecological Economics; Royal Swedish Academy of Sciences
Páginas: pp. 328-348
Año: jun. 2018
Resumen: People living in poverty are particularly vulnerable to shocks, including those caused by natural disasters such as floods and droughts. This paper analyses household survey data and hydrological riverine flood and drought data for 52 countries to find out whether poor people are disproportionally exposed to floods and droughts, and how this exposure may change in a future climate. We find that poor people are often disproportionally exposed to droughts and floods, particularly in urban areas. This pattern does not change significantly under future climate scenarios, although the absolute number of people potentially exposed to floods or droughts can increase or decrease significantly, depending on the scenario and region. In particular, many countries in Africa show a disproportionally high exposure of poor people to floods and droughts. For these hotspots, implementing risk-sensitive land-use and development policies that protect poor people should be a priority.

Título: Households and heat stress: estimating the distributional consequences of climate change
Fuente: Environment and Development Economics. v.23, n.3. Beijer Institute of Ecological Economics; Royal Swedish Academy of Sciences
Páginas: pp. 349-368
Año: jun. 2018
Resumen: Recent research documents the adverse causal impacts on health and productivity of extreme heat, which will worsen with climate change. In this paper, we assess the current distribution of heat exposure within countries, to explore possible distributional consequences of climate change through temperature. Combining survey data from 690,745 households across 52 countries with spatial data on climate, this paper suggests that the welfare impacts of added heat stress may be regressive within countries. We find: (1) a strong negative correlation between household wealth and warmer temperature in many hot countries; (2) a strong positive correlation between household wealth and warmer temperatures in many cold countries; and (3) that poorer individuals are more likely to work in occupations with greater exposure. While our analysis is descriptive rather than causal, our results suggest a larger vulnerability of poor people to heat extremes, and potentially significant distributional and poverty implications of climate change.
